Past

Times they do change,
Like pulsating rhythms,
everyone says that nothing is a like,
yet all are the same,
we circulate back to same old tired problems.
thinking that they are brand new.
till no one looks to the past anymore,
because how can it reflect on our future.
nothing is left when we finally look,
and see,
that yes this has happened before.
